The Active Ingredients: Glucosamine and Chondroitin

The core of Протекон's composition consists of the two active ingredients, Glucosamine and Chondroitin, included as their mineral salts, typically Glucosamine sulfate and Chondroitin sulfate. These compounds are naturally derived structural molecules found in healthy cartilage. Glucosamine acts as an aminomonosaccharide precursor for the synthesis of complex molecules in cartilage, while Chondroitin, a glycosaminoglycan, is integral to the cartilage matrix, contributing to its water-retaining capacity and providing resistance to compression.

The combination product approach is utilized to provide both large-molecule and small-molecule components in a single product, aiming to support the entire structural composition of the joint. This dual approach differentiates it from single-ingredient formulations, as the components are believed to offer complementary support for proteoglycans and joint resilience.

What side effects are possible with Протекон?

Possible Side Effects and Safety Information

The safety profile for this medicine, a combination of Glucosamine sulfate and Chondroitin sulfate, is defined by regulatory documents that classify potential adverse reactions based on their expected frequency and the physiological system affected. The majority of reported effects are generally considered mild to moderate in severity.

Adverse reactions are grouped by System-Organ Class (SOC) in official labeling. Effects related to Gastrointestinal disorders and Nervous system disorders are most frequently encountered. Common adverse reactions (affecting up to 1 in 10 people) include nausea, abdominal pain, dyspepsia, headache, and dizziness. Uncommon reactions (affecting up to 1 in 100 people) primarily involve the Skin and subcutaneous tissue disorders and include skin rash, pruritus, and urticaria.

Regulatory safety statements specify key constraints and cautions. The medicine is contraindicated in individuals with a known hypersensitivity to the active substances or to shellfish due to the common sourcing of Glucosamine. Special caution is advised for patients with impaired glucose tolerance, such as diabetes mellitus, as the Glucosamine component may affect blood glucose levels, potentially requiring monitoring during treatment. Furthermore, official labeling notes a safety concern regarding concurrent use with anticoagulant medicines (e.g., Warfarin) due to a documented risk of increased bleeding potential. Eligibility and Restrictions for Use

The eligibility profile for Протекон (Glucosamine sulfate and Chondroitin sulfate) is strictly defined by regulatory bodies to outline populations permitted, restricted, or prohibited from use. The medicine is generally intended for adults aged 18 years and older who do not have documented contraindications. Use is not recommended in children and adolescents under 18 years of age, as safety and efficacy for this age group have not been formally established by regulators.

Absolute non-eligibility rules apply to patients with known hypersensitivity to the active ingredients or any excipients. Furthermore, individuals with an allergy to shellfish must not use the medicine, given the common origin of the Glucosamine component. Use is also contraindicated in specific formulations for patients with Phenylketonuria.

Special attention and conditional use are required for patients with pre-existing conditions. Those with impaired glucose tolerance (diabetes) or asthma must use the product with caution and closer monitoring. Use in patients with severe hepatic or renal insufficiency must be managed under medical supervision. Regulatory labeling also advises that the product should not be used during pregnancy or lactation due to insufficient data for these physiological states.

What should I know about interactions with other medicines?

Interactions with other medicines and products

The interaction profile of Протекон (Glucosamine Sulfate / Chondroitin Sulfate) is derived from official government regulatory documentation and centers on the requirement for active monitoring when co-administered with specific medicinal products.


Drug–Drug Interaction Constraints

The most clinically significant interaction documented is with coumarin anticoagulants, such as Warfarin. Co-administration has been associated with a potentiation of the anticoagulant effect, leading to an elevated International Normalized Ratio (INR) and an increased risk of bleeding. Regulatory agencies mandate that coagulation parameters must be closely monitored when a patient begins or discontinues co-treatment with anticoagulants.

Glucosamine sulfate can also enhance the gastrointestinal absorption of Tetracyclines, an antibiotic class, potentially increasing the exposure of that co-administered medicine. Furthermore, regulatory records note that combining the medicine with Acetaminophen (Paracetamol) might reduce the effectiveness of both products.


Metabolic and Population-Specific Notes

The official profile indicates a low potential for drug interactions related to major metabolic pathways or transporters, as Glucosamine's clearance is documented as independent of the Cytochrome P450 enzyme system. For patients with impaired renal and/or liver function, regulatory bodies have not established specific dose recommendations, as studies to assess interaction risks in these populations have not been performed.

Mechanism of Action

The mechanism of action for Протекон, a combination of Glucosamine sulfate and Chondroitin sulfate, is defined by a complementary, dual approach that influences the structural integrity and metabolic environment of joint cartilage.### Anabolic Support: Providing Building BlocksThe Glucosamine sulfate component acts as an essential substrate and precursor for the chondrocytes, the cells responsible for cartilage synthesis. It is utilized to enhance the production of structural macromolecules like glycosaminoglycans (GAGs) and proteoglycans. This mechanism influences the cell's intrinsic metabolic capacity, leading to the modulation of matrix density and structural integrity of the joint tissue.### Anti-Catabolic and Anti-Inflammatory ProtectionThe Chondroitin sulfate component and the shared activity of Glucosamine exert a protective effect by modulating destructive pathways. This involves suppressing the activity of catabolic enzymes such as Matrix Metalloproteinases (MMPs) and Aggrecanases (ADAMTS), which degrade the cartilage matrix. Furthermore, both ingredients attenuate localized articular inflammation by interfering with the activation of the NF-κB signaling pathway, reducing the expression of pro-inflammatory mediators that accelerate tissue breakdown. This containment of matrix breakdown influences the preservation of the articular surface volume and is necessary for providing metabolic stability for synthesis processes.### Physiological Consequence of Dual ActionThe complementary actions modulate the metabolic balance within the joint toward synthesis and away from degradation. This structure-modifying influence is gradual because it relies on modulating the long-term biochemical processes of tissue synthesis and maintenance.

Recent Clinical Evidence

Research evidence / Overview of Studies for Протекон

This overview summarizes the type of research and study findings related to combination products containing Glucosamine sulfate and Chondroitin sulfate, as documented in official and peer-reviewed sources. It focuses on what research has explored and what remains uncertain, providing context rather than personal advice or expectations.


Evidence for Use in Osteoarthritis of the Knee

The research basis for this combination was evaluated in Randomized Controlled Trials (RCTs) and large-scale Systematic Reviews. These studies research examined adults with mild to moderate osteoarthritis, typically focusing on patients between the ages of 45 and 75. Researchers monitored several key outcomes related to physical discomfort, including measurements of pain intensity, stiffness, and the patient's ability to perform daily activities.

In addition to measuring how symptoms change over time, some longer-term trials studies explored whether the combination product was associated with any change in the structural outcomes of the joint, such as the gradual narrowing of the joint space (JSN), which was observed in some studies through X-ray imaging.

Findings were mixed across the studies. Some clinical trials reported patterns where changes measured during the study period in pain and function were observed, particularly in patient subgroups reporting moderate-to-severe symptoms at the start of the trial. However, results apply only to the populations studied, and overall, evidence quality varies across studies due to differences in the specific product formulation used and the study design. The research provides context, but it does not determine whether an individual will respond similarly.


What Remains Uncertain About the Research Evidence

Despite the existence of multiple large-scale trials, certainty remains low in some areas of the research. One key limitation is the inconsistency of results across different studies, which may be related to variability in the specific formulation of Glucosamine and Chondroitin used. This evidence quality varies across studies and makes it difficult to draw broad conclusions.

Long-term outcomes are not fully established. The follow-up durations were limited in many studies, meaning data are still emerging regarding the very long-term effects. Furthermore, while some studies research highlights changes measured during the study period in joint structure, the clinical significance of these findings—whether these minor structural changes translate into outcomes reflecting daily functioning or activity levelis not fully established.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Common questions about Протекон (FAQ)

Q: What is Протекон and what is it used for?

A: Протекон is a combination drug that contains glucosamine sulfate and chondroitin sulfate, which are components naturally found in cartilage. It is used to relieve the symptoms of osteoarthritis, a common condition causing pain and stiffness in the joints. Its effect is generally aimed at improving joint function and reducing pain, particularly in the knees, hips, and hands.


Q: How should I take Протекон?

A: The way you take Протекон depends on the specific formulation prescribed by your doctor. It is typically available as tablets or capsules. You should follow the dosing instructions provided by your healthcare professional or the product label exactly. Generally, it is taken orally, often with water, and can be taken with or without food. Do not exceed the recommended dose.


Q: What are the possible side effects of Протекон?

A: Like all medicines, Протекон can cause side effects, although not everyone gets them. Common side effects may include:

  • Gastrointestinal issues such as mild stomach discomfort, nausea, indigestion, diarrhea, or constipation.
  • Headaches.
  • Allergic reactions, which are rare but can be serious, and may involve itching, rash, or swelling of the face, tongue, or throat.

If you experience any severe or persistent side effects, you should consult your doctor.


Q: Can Протекон interact with other medications?

A: Yes, Протекон may interact with certain medications, primarily those that affect blood clotting. Specifically, the glucosamine component may increase the effect of warfarin (a blood thinner), potentially increasing the risk of bleeding. You must inform your doctor or pharmacist of all prescription and non-prescription medicines, vitamins, and herbal supplements you are currently taking before starting Протекон.


Q: How long does it take for Протекон to work?

A: The effects of Протекон are typically not immediate. Because it is thought to work by helping to build and maintain cartilage, it may take several weeks to months of consistent use before you notice significant symptom relief, such as reduced joint pain and improved mobility. It is important to continue taking the medication as prescribed, even if you do not feel immediate improvement.


Q: Who should not take Протекон?

A: Протекон is generally not recommended for certain groups of people. This may include individuals with:

  • A known allergy to glucosamine, chondroitin, or any other components of the medicine.
  • An allergy to shellfish, as glucosamine is often derived from shellfish.
  • Severe liver or kidney impairment.
  • It is generally not recommended for use in children.

Pregnant or breastfeeding women should also consult their doctor before use. Always discuss your full medical history with your healthcare provider.
